Inspiration
Having spent countless hours playing FIFA with friends during high school, university and beyond, we easily got excited about leveraging smart contracts to enhance the thrill that comes with the game. Every one of these games has had a competitive spirit to it, that has left a longing for a product like Arina.
What it does
Arina takes friendly competitions to the next level. Wether it is a wager on events, games like FIFA or chess, or any other fun competition - friends can now use smart contracts to compete against each other for money.
Bob and Sally are playing FIFA, they can create a competition on Arina and deposit their wager amount. The full amount will then go to the winner after both players have confirmed who won. If there is no consensus on the winner, the money remains in the smart contract and Bob and Sally can compete again to determine the winner.
Alice and Mike are also in the room, and place wagers on who they think will win. Their contributions are now added to the total prize pool, that will be split among the winning side. Once a winner has been determined, the winning side can claim their share of the prize pool.
How we built it
We built this app using NEAR smart contracts, a firebase database and a react native front end interface. Our app is therefore both mobile and desktop friendly.
Challenges we ran into
The biggest challenge when building consumer experiences like this is still dealing with third party wallets. It is an unpleasant user experience that would turn off 99% of the total addressable market for such a product. The product itself is quite simple, a smart contract, a database and a frontend, showing the potential for innovation at the wallet level.
Accomplishments that we're proud of
The speed and ease with which we are now able to ship NEAR based smart contracts and products.
What we learned
We have been successful in leveraging AI to accelerate our frontend development, allowing for more time in optimising the backend systems.
What's next for Arina
We will roll out an alpha version to the Blackdragon Memecoin community which will allow as a limited scope test environment on mainnet. Pending positive feedback and updates to the user experience, we then roll this out across other tokens such as USDC.

Log in or sign up for Devpost to join the conversation.